Embark on a journey through the luscious Daintree National Park by following the short Dubuji Boardwalk. A 1.2-kilometre loop trail, you'll be able to explore the beautiful area in all its glory in just under an hour. An easy grade trail, you'll venture through rainforest swamps and mangroves on the purpose-built boardwalk while learning about the plants growing around you and their survival strategies for the weather.

With a car park, large grassed areas, picnic areas and public toilets, you can pack your lunch to enjoy in the tranquil surroundings. The Boardwalk is located close to Myall Beach, so you can combine your visit with a trip to the beach to relax after your short walk.
